Don't know about "easy", but the following does work (even if it is ugly):
strings bb | grep "^[1-9]\."
Will work for all versions of hobbit up to and including 9 :-)
I don't think this is consistant on all platforms.
Probably not. I've added a "--version" option for the "bb" and "bbcmd" commands now - both of these are included in the client installation. So in the future, you can run "bbcmd --version" and it will say
henrik at osiris:~/hobbit$ ./common/bbcmd --version Hobbit version 4.1.2
